
25 Sep Swirly Norwegian Cinnamon Knots
I noticed these beautiful little swirly rolls on a number of Norwegian blogs and fell head over heels in love with them.
Makes about 12
You will need:
For the Dough:
1 stick butter
3 cups milk
2 packets dry yeast
2 tablespoons sugar
1 teaspoon ground cardamom
1⁄2 teaspoon salt
1 egg
7 cups whole wheat flour
For the Filling:
1 stick butter
2⁄3 cup light brown sugar
1 tablespoon ground cinnamon
For the Wash:
1 egg, lightly beaten
- Melt the butter in a saucepan.
- Add the milk, and pour the warm mixture into a mixing bowl.
- Stir in the yeast and leave the mixture to rest for 10 minutes until the surface is slightly frothy.
- Add the rest of the ingredients and knead the dough thoroughly.
- Cover it with a damp dishcloth and leave it to rise in a warm place for 45 minutes.
- Meanwhile, mix together all the ingredients for the filling.
- Roll out the dough to a 12”x16” rectangle and spread the lling evenly on it.
- Fold over the dough lengthwise, then cut it into 1” strips and twist these into spirals.
- Tie a knot on each strip and tuck both ends underneath.
- Place the knots on a baking tray lined with baking paper.
- Let them rise for 30 minutes.
- Meanwhile, preheat the oven to 400°F.
- Brush them with egg wash, then bake them for about 12 minutes.
